How can virtual reality technology be used to promote empathy and understanding in areas such as social justice, diversity, and inclusion?
Virtual reality technology can be used to promote empathy and understanding in areas such as social justice, diversity, and inclusion by allowing users to experience different perspectives firsthand. Through immersive simulations, individuals can walk in someone else's shoes and gain a deeper understanding of their experiences. This can help foster empathy, break down stereotypes, and promote dialogue and understanding among people from diverse backgrounds. By creating virtual environments that showcase the challenges faced by marginalized communities, VR technology can help raise awareness and drive positive social change.
